Spezifikationen

Attribut Wert
Series UMW TMP175
Part Status Active
Sensor Type Digital
Sensing Temperature - Local -40°C ~ 125°C
Output Type I2C/SMBus
Voltage - Supply 1.4V ~ 5.5V
Resolution 12 b
Features Shutdown Mode
Accuracy - Highest (Lowest) ±0.5°C (±1°C)
Test Condition 0°C ~ 85°C (-40°C ~ 125°C)
Operating Temperature -40°C ~ 125°C
Mounting Type Surface Mount
Package 8-TSSOP, 8-MSOP (0.118", 3.00mm Width)
Supplier Device Package 8-MSOP
Packaging Cut Tape (CT), Tape & Reel (TR)

Equivalent

The TMP175AIDGKR is a digital temperature sensor with an I2C interface. Equivalent products include:
1. LM75 series (e.g., LM75A)
2. MCP9808 by Microchip
3. ADT75 by Analog Devices
4. STTS75 by STMicroelectronics
5. MAX7500/MAX7501 by Maxim Integrated
These alternatives offer similar functionalities like digital temperature measurement and I2C communication, but may vary in specifications such as accuracy, power consumption, and temperature range. Always check the datasheets for compatibility with your specific application.

Pinout

The TMP175AIDGKR is a digital temperature sensor from Texas Instruments. It typically comes in an 8-pin package, specifically in an 8-pin VSSOP (DGK) package. The primary function of this device is to measure temperature with high accuracy and communicate the data over an I2C interface. The sensor provides temperature readings in a digital format, which can be accessed by a microcontroller or other I2C-compatible device.
Here’s a brief overview of the pin functions:
1. V+: Power supply pin.
2. GND: Ground pin.
3. SDA: Serial Data line for I2C communication.
4. SCL: Serial Clock line for I2C communication.
5. A0, A1, A2: Address pins to set the I2C address of the device (allows for multiple devices on the same I2C bus).
6. ALERT: Open-drain output used for thermostat or alert function.
These pins support the device's operation within a specified range of temperatures, making the TMP175AIDGKR suitable for various applications, including environmental sensing, industrial, and consumer electronics.
